What will you be responsible for?





As a Managing Quantity Surveyor you'll be working within the construction build team providing commercial support to the project teams, maintain commercial information and ensure compliance with contractual requirements and ensure objectives are achieved.



Your day to day will include:


Advising on financial feasibility of projects at early stages Assessing returns from sub-contractors and awarding work packages. Monitoring and measuring actual expenditure against budgeted project expenditure in the form of CVR (Cost Value Reconciliation Reports) Managing team workloads and performance Checking and collating commercial information from team




This role of Managing Quantity Surveyor is great for you if you have:


Experience working on large 2 stage bids Prior experience of working within the Tier 1 main contracting environment Confidence in dealing with client reps, sub contractors and internal stakeholders Ability to manage and mentor more junior staff
